Understanding IELTS Speaking Structure
Before diving into the specific topics, it's important to comprehend the structure of the IELTS Speaking Topics In Dubai Speaking test. The speaking test is divided into three parts:
Part 1: Introduction and Interview (4-5 minutes)
Candidates answer general questions about themselves, their home, and their interests.
Part 2: Long Turn (3-4 minutes)
Candidates are given a task card on a particular subject and should speak about it for one to 2 minutes after one minute of preparation.
Part 3: Two-Way Discussion (4-5 minutes)
This part involves a discussion related to the subject from Part 2, permitting for much deeper engagement and analysis.Typical IELTS Speaking Topics in Dubai

Often Asked Questions1. What is the format of the IELTS Speaking test?
The IELTS Speaking test includes 3 parts: an introduction and interview, a long turn where prospects speak on a given topic, and a two-way conversation based upon that topic.
2. How long does the speaking test last?
The IELTS Speaking test normally lasts in between 11 to 14 minutes.
3. What should I do if I do not comprehend a concern?
Candidates can ask the examiner to repeat or rephrase the concern if they do not understand. Clear interaction is necessary.
4. Can I use notes during the speaking test?
No, candidates are not enabled to use notes during the speaking test. However, they can take a minute to write their thoughts before the long turn.
5. How is the speaking test scored?
The speaking test is scored based upon 4 requirements: fluency and coherence, lexical resource, grammatical variety and precision, and pronunciation.
